Let's assume that after x years, Erica's mother will be three times her daughter's age. We can form an equation from the given information: Mother's age after x years = 3 (Erica's age after x years)

We know that Erica's current age is 8, and her mother's current age is 42, so we can substitute those values into our equation:

42 + x = 3(8 + x)Now we can solve for x:42 + x = 24 + 3x2x = 18x = 9

Therefore, in 9 years, Erica's mother will be three times her daughter's age.

The vertices of a quadrilateral in the coordinate plane are known. How can the perimeter of the figure be found?
O Use the distance formula to find the length of each side, and then add the lengths.
O Use the slope formula to find the slope of each of side, and then determine if the opposite sides are parallel.
Use the slope formula to find the slope of each of side, and then determine if the consecutive sides are
perpendicular.
Use the distance formula to find the length of the sides, and then multiply two of the side lengths.

Answers

The correct method to find the perimeter of a quadrilateral in the coordinate plane is to use the distance formula to find the length of each side and then add the lengths.

Option O: "Use the distance formula to find the length of each side, and then add the lengths." is the appropriate approach. By calculating the distance between each pair of consecutive vertices using the distance formula (d = √((x2 - x1)^2 + (y2 - y1)^2)), you can determine the length of each side. Finally, add up the lengths of all four sides to find the perimeter of the quadrilateral.

To find the minimum sample size needed for each scenario, we can use the formula

n = Z×p×(1-p)/E²

Where

n is the minimum sample size needed.

Z is the Z-score corresponding to the desired confidence level (99% in this case). The Z-score can be obtained from a standard normal distribution table, and for a 99% confidence level, it is approximately 2.576.

p is the estimated proportion (prior estimate if available, or 0.5 if not).

E is the maximum error tolerance (5% or 0.05 in this case).

Let's calculate the minimum sample size for each scenario:

a) No preliminary estimate is available

In this case, we assume a worst-case scenario where the proportion is 0.5 (maximum variance). So, p = 0.5 and E=0.05. Plugging these values into the formula

n = 2.576²×0.5×(1-0.5)/0.05²

n = 2.576²×0.5×0.5/0.05²

n = 16.6896×0.25/0.0025

n = 4.1724/0.0025

n = 1668.96

n ≈ 1669

b) Using a prior study that found 40% of the respondents said Congress is doing a good or excellent job

In this case, we have a preliminary estimate of the proportion, which is

p = 0.4. Plugging this value into the formula

n = 2.576²×0.4×(1-0.4)/0.05²

n = 2.576²×0.4×0.6/0.05²

n = 16.6896×0.24/0.0025

n = 1603.62

n ≈ 1604

c) Without a preliminary estimate, the minimum sample size needed is approximately 1669, while with a prior estimate of 40%, the minimum sample size needed is approximately 1604.

The minimum sample size is slightly lower when a prior estimate is available because having a preliminary estimate reduces the uncertainty and variance of the proportion, allowing for a more precise estimation with a smaller sample size.

Verify that the function f(x) = 2r2-4r+5 satisfies the three hypotheses of Rolle's Theorem on the interval -1,3]. Then find all numbers c that satisfy the conclusion of Rolle's Theorem. Show all criteria is met, and work for finding c.

Answers

The function f(x) = 2x² - 4x + 5 satisfies the three hypotheses of Rolle's Theorem on the interval [-1,3]. To find the numbers c that satisfy the conclusion of Rolle's Theorem, we need to find the values of c where f'(c) = 0 within the given interval.

f(x) = 2x² - 4x + 5 satisfies the three hypotheses of Rolle's Theorem, we need to check the following criteria:

1. Continuity: The function f(x) is a polynomial, and polynomials are continuous over their entire domain. Therefore, f(x) is continuous on the interval [-1,3].

2. Differentiability: The function f(x) is a polynomial, and polynomials are differentiable over their entire domain. Therefore, f(x) is differentiable on the open interval (-1,3).

3. f(a) = f(b): We evaluate f(-1) and f(3):

f(-1) = 2(-1)² - 4(-1) + 5 = 2 + 4 + 5 = 11

f(3) = 2(3)² - 4(3) + 5 = 18 - 12 + 5 = 11

Since f(-1) = f(3) = 11, the third criterion is also satisfied.

Now, to find the numbers c that satisfy the conclusion of Rolle's Theorem, we need to find the values of c where f'(c) = 0 within the interval (-1,3].

To find f'(x), we take the derivative of f(x):

f'(x) = 4x - 4

Setting f'(x) = 0 and solving for x:

4x - 4 = 0

4x = 4

x = 1

Therefore, the number c that satisfies the conclusion of Rolle's Theorem is c = 1.

To develop an evidence-based measurement, the following steps need to be followed:

1. Research the subject: It's critical to first research the topic of interest to determine if there is a measurement tool that already exists. This will assist in determining if an appropriate and validated measurement is available or if one must be developed.

2. Create a preliminary draft of the measurement tool:

Use data gathered from the research and construct a preliminary measurement tool that incorporates the primary themes.

3. Test the measurement tool:

Test the measurement tool with a small sample of participants to see if it is clear and understandable.

4. Evaluate the outcomes:

Analyze the outcomes from the pilot study to determine if the measurement tool is trustworthy, valid, and reliable.

What is meant by the validity and reliability of a measurement?

The validity of a measurement refers to whether it measures what it is intended to measure.

It is critical to ensure that the measurements are both legitimate and reliable because if a measurement is not valid, it is unlikely to yield accurate or useful results.

The term "reliability" refers to whether the results are consistent over time.

To obtain reliable results, measurement tools must be stable and not susceptible to fluctuations from outside sources.
